Floral Park Village is a suburban community located on Long Island. It shares a border with New York City and is home to approximately 16,000 residents. The Village is a full-service village that maintains its own Police Department, Fire Department, Department of Public Works, Buildings Department, Pool & Recreation Center and Library. The Village is led by its Mayor and Board of Trustees along with its Village Administrator, who manages the day-to-day operation of the Village and its $33 million annual budget.

The Village Superintendent of Recreation manages the Village’s Recreation facilities and implements the Village’s Recreation programs. The Recreation facilities include a 12.5 acre Recreation Center with basketball courts, multi-purpose roller hockey rink, baseball/softball fields, tennis courts, pickleball courts, children’s playground and a seasonal swimming pool. The Recreation Center is extensively utilized by numerous sports leagues, such as Little League. The Recreation Center operates a year-round Recreation Building for Village programs, events and meetings.
Illustrative Example of Duties:
· Management of the Recreation facilities described above.
· Hiring and supervising of Recreation Department staff, which includes approximately 35 year-round, part-time staff and which can increase to 75 seasonal employees in summer months.
· Supervising and planning the work assigned to laborers and equipment operators.
· Budget preparation and oversight of the Recreation Department’s $2.3 million budget.
· Creating, implementing and evaluating the various Recreation Center programs.
· Managing procurement of goods, services, contractors and other vendors for the Recreation Department.
· Overseeing preparations for pool re-opening each spring.
· Coordinating the work of the Village’s Recreation and Pool Committees to develop policies and recommendations for the operation of Recreation Center and Pool.
